DealerRevs.com

2010 Chevrolet Impala LT Red Jewel Tintcoat / Ebony Photo #8

2010 Chevrolet Impala LT Red Jewel Tintcoat / Ebony Photo #8
2010 Chevrolet Impala LT Red Jewel Tintcoat / Ebony Photo #8